The only way I can view my emails is through that crappy AOL 9 web browser. How do I setup avast to scan emails?

Short answer, you can't as it isn't using email protocols but internet http protocol. The avast email scanner monitors and scans pop3, smtp, nntp and imap protocol ports 25, 110, 119 and 143.

AOL webmail/Yahoo/Hotmail are not pop3 email services (unless you pay for the pop3 service), it is web based (so the Internet Mail provider doesn't directly protect it). Web based email is simply your email being viewed in the same way you browser the internet. The pages (that display your email) are downloaded into your Temporary Internet folder, just like regular web pages and displayed on your browser screen.

The Web Shield and finally Standard Shield will scan your files (as they are downloaded into your Temporary Internet folder) when sensitivity is set to High. You can round this 'problem' using 3rd party applications to download the Hotmail messages through the pop3 server (PopHotmail, for instance)
